Is there any way to use git grep to search for instances of a string, but leave out all instances from some specified directory? I ask because there are an insane amount of instances of the string in Documentation, and it’s clouding my ability to find all instances in the source code.

git grep -i combine -- './*'  ':!./Documentation/*'

you need git >= 1.9.0
